Transaction 12c58fc376bf36c8900502228e2ea66b627b1f153419eb3b5703547f1ab5b9ab

2 Input
1 Outputs
  • 12c58fc376bf36c8900502228e2ea66b627b1f153419eb3b5703547f1ab5b9ab:0
  • value  26141
    address  3BWjh2RsuP1AtZTX5JoE8GAtt4SpLw2dN4